vue怎么实现网站头部通用

现在我们在开发wap站,头部导航我想弄个单独文件去调用,我知道有个.vue的文件,但是不知道该怎么和webpack连起来用。

阅读 8.1k
7 个回答

刚刚接触VUE,感学VUE应该比较适合哪种单页应用程序,
给我的感觉 VUE这类框架要解决的问题是把前端后端完全分开,
用VUE开发,就感觉是在 android 用java开发的APP,至于你后端怎么实现的和前端一点关系都没有,只需用ajax 或 JSONP来调用你提供的接口就可以了,
以上是我刚接触VUE的一些理解,也希望大家给我解惑,究竟是不是这么一会事,

编写一个组件就可以反复使用了!

webpack使用vueloader ,加载.vue组件.如果你是用vue-router,先在每个组件加入公用组件标签,然后定义好每个组件的路由,大概就这样,不行我再跟你说。

vue-cli 里面有例子啊

可以把导航的代码单独写成一个组件 components,哪里需要用到这个组件,就直接 require 就可以了;了解组件可以到官网查阅API Vue components

webpack 主要是负责项目的构建和打包。与文件的独立调用没有太大的关系。

这是我写的一个demoVue Demo,你可以参考一下,或者查阅官网的案例。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题